Exploring The World Of XXL Wine: Flavors, Reviews And More

XXL Wine has emerged as a standout in the sweet wine category, captivating enthusiasts with its bold flavors, high alcohol content, and affordability. This article delves into the unique aspects of XXL Wine, exploring its flavor profiles, consumer reviews, and overall appeal.

A Burst of Flavors

XXL Wine offers a diverse range of flavors, including mango, peach, pineapple, guava, apple, blackberry, cherry, and strawberry & grapes. Each variant is crafted to deliver a sweet, fruit-forward experience, appealing to those who prefer wines with pronounced fruity notes.

For instance, the mango flavor is noted for its tropical sweetness, while the guava variant offers a unique, sugary profile that some find reminiscent of dessert syrups. The pineapple flavor has been described as having a deep yellow color with aromas of pineapple juice, providing a refreshing taste.

High Alcohol Content

One of the distinguishing features of XXL Wine is its elevated alcohol content. Most flavors boast a 16% ABV, significantly higher than the average table wine. This potency contributes to its popularity among those seeking a stronger beverage. Additionally, the “Cali Extreme” variant pushes the envelope further with a 21% ABV, offering an even more robust option for adventurous drinkers.

Consumer Reviews

Feedback on XXL Wine is varied, reflecting its bold approach to winemaking.

  • A reviewer on Lemon8 praised the mango and blueberry flavors, stating, “I love both but I’m already a fan of blueberry and mango anything and I am a wine drinker.
  • Conversely, a review on Let’s Talk Wines critiqued the guava flavor for being overly sweet, likening it to “dessert syrup” and noting that it lacked balance.
  • On Reddit, a user commented on the peach flavor, describing it as “too artificial-tasting,” while another mentioned that the guava variant led to a “splitting headache.

These reviews highlight the polarizing nature of XXL Wine, with some appreciating its sweet intensity and others finding it overwhelming.

Versatility in Cocktails

Beyond being consumed straight, XXL Wine’s sweet and potent profile makes it a versatile base for cocktails. Mixing it with complementary ingredients can balance its sweetness and create refreshing beverages. For example, combining the pineapple flavor with Trader Joe’s jalapeño limeade has been recommended for a unique twist.

Affordability and Accessibility

Priced between $8.99 and $11.99, XXL Wine offers an affordable option for those seeking a sweet, high-alcohol beverage. It’s available at various retailers, including Total Wine and local liquor stores, making it accessible to a broad audience.
